20090273378 | CLOCK CONFIGURATION - A circuit and method for determining the frequency of a first oscillating reference signal generated by a first reference oscillator. The circuit comprises: a second reference oscillator arranged to generate a second oscillating reference signal having a known frequency, a boot memory storing boot code comprising clock configuration code, and a processor coupled to the boot memory and the second reference oscillator. The processor is arranged to execute the boot code from the boot memory upon booting, wherein when executed the clock configuration code operates the processor to determine the frequency of the first reference signal by reference to the second reference signal. | 11-05-2009 |

20090153194 | CLOCK CIRCUITRY - A circuit comprising: clock circuitry for supplying a first faster clock signal to a first circuit portion and a second slower clock signal to a second circuit portion, and varying the relative frequency of the first and second clock signals. Synchronisation logic generates pulses which indicate when to transfer data between the first and second circuit portions. The clock circuitry generates a first control signal at a predetermined time in each cycle of the first clock signal prior to a predetermined edge, and a second control signal at a predetermined time in each cycle of the second clock signal prior to a predetermined edge. A change in the relative frequency is conditional on a coincidence of the first and second control signals. The synchronisation generates the pulses such that there is at least one cycle of the first clock signal between those pulses, and such that there is only one of those pulses per cycle of the second clock signal. | 06-18-2009 |

20090049269 | HOST MEMORY INTERFACE FOR A PARALLEL PROCESSOR - A memory interface for a parallel processor which has an array of processing elements and can receive a memory address and supply the memory address to a memory connected to the processing elements. The processing elements transfer data to and from the memory at the memory address. The memory interface can connect to a host configured to access data in a conventional SDRAM memory device so that the host can access data in the memory. | 02-19-2009 |
